The Institute of Health and Care Sciences has been involved in a Linnaeus Palme exchange programme with Al Qamar College of Nursing in Gulbarga, Karnataka, India. Initial support was provided by the International Programme Office for Education and Training (Internationella Programkontoret) in May 2008, for the period 1 July 2008 – 30 June 2009.
The project  received continued funding for the period 2013-14 with SEK 62 332. More information about the South Asia related Linnaeus Palme projects for 2013-14.

The Institute of Health Sciences also received funding for another Linnaeus Palme exchange programme to be established during the period 2009-10 with Aga Khan University in Karachi, Pakistan. More information about the South Asia related Linnaeus Palme projects for 2009-10.

Finally, the Institute of Health and Care Sciences is now also involved in a Linnaeus Palme exchange programme with Tribhuvan University in Nepal since 2013.
The project has received continued funding for 2015-16 with SEK 180 980. More information about South Asia related Linnaeus Palme programme grants for 2015-16
